
About this episode
Stugotz is joined by Keith O'Brien who wrote the definitive book on Pete Rose. Keith shares the fascinating experience he had talking with Pete Rose as well as people in his inner circle about his betting scandal and also shares some of the things he learned about Pete that most people don't know. Stu is then joined by the manliest man ever to be on the podcast, Mr. Olympia Phil Heath, who talks about how body building saved his life and the struggles he has with his body now.
